Skylight Leak Water Removal Cost in Franklin, ID

The cost of skylight leak water remov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Franklin, ID. Here are some estimated price ranges: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Skylight Leak Water Removal $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, severity of damage, and local conditions
Skylight Panel Replacement $1,000 – $5,000 Size of skylight panel, type of material, and local labor costs
Water Damage Cleanup $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, type of materials damaged, and local labor costs
Skylight Frame Repair $500 – $2,000 Size of skylight frame, type of material, and local labor costs
Dehumidification and Drying $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, type of materials damaged, and local labor costs
Skylight Leak Detection $200 – $1,000 Size of skylight, type of detection method, and local labor costs
